There are two Core Examination Papers for the Agriculture, Land Management and Production T Level, both have a summer and autumn series. This role is specific to theCore Pathway in Land Based Engineeringwhich consists of a mixture of short answer questions (SAQ), some of which are structured, and extended response questions (ERQ) and covers the following elements within this T level:

  • Core Pathways (Question Paper 2) in the following pathway:
    • Land Based Engineering

The Employer-set project (ESP) assesses the knowledge and skills learned as part of the core element of the T Level.

The ESP is set and marked by City & Guilds and delivered across a Summer and Autumn series each year.

The project is made up of a number of set tasks which all relate to an Employer-set project brief that is different each series;

  • Research
  • Report
  • Plan
  • Peer reviews
  • Evaluation and presentation
